Appendix A Troubleshooting

QQQQThe Power LED is not lit

The Power LED should be lit up when the power system works normally. If the Power LED worked abnormally, please check as follows:

111 Make sure that the power cable is connected properly, and the power contact is normal.

222 Make sure the voltage of the power supply meets the requirement of the input voltage of the Switch.

QQQQThe Link/Act LED is not lit when a device is connected to the corresponding port

Please check as follows:

111 Make sure that the cable connectors are firmly plugged into the Switch and the device.

222 Make sure the connected device is turned on and working well. 333 The cable must be less than 100 meters long(328 feet\.
